Theatre for everyone

ATP is working with partners in our community with the aim of making theatre accessible to all Calgarians. Everyone should be able to experience the magic and joy of live performance.

Land Acknowledgement

Alberta Theatre Projects acknowledges the traditional territories of the peoples of the Treaty 7 region in Southern Alberta, which includes the Tsuut’ina Nation, Stoney Nakoda First Nations, including Chiniki, Bearspaw, and Wesley First Nations; and the Blackfoot Confederacy, which includes the Siksika, the Piikani, and the Kainai First Nations. In addition, the City of Calgary is home to the Métis Nation of Alberta, Region III. Alberta Theatre Projects is grateful to have the opportunity to work and create in this territory.
